Memory Piece by Lisa Ko

In the early 1980s, three teenagers, Giselle Chin, Jackie Ong, and Ellen Ng, find solace in their shared sense of alienation and a longing for something beyond the ordinary. United by their unique quirks, they dream of a future filled with artistic freedom and creativity. As they grow into adulthood, their paths diverge, and their dreams become more complex. Giselle navigates the elite world of performance art, Jackie grapples with the evolving internet landscape, and Ellen faces the challenges of gentrification in her community. Spanning from the 1980s to the imagined 2040s, "Memory Piece" explores the evolving friendship of these three women as they seek fulfillment in a world that defies their expectations.
